Royal Caribbean International
A cruise on board a Royal Caribbean International ship is truly like no other kind of holiday. The atmosphere on board is fun and friendly, with a wide variety of new and innovative features that can't be found on any other ship. With new additions Allure and Oasis of the Seas launched over the last two years, the Royal Caribbean International fleet now consists of 21 ships, ranging from mid-sized to large resort-style ships.Royal Caribbean International's ships travel to a number of destinations across the globe, with extensive itineraries in the Mediterranean, the Caribbean and Alaska. The ships feature fantastic entertainment facilities, as well as world-class dining and comfortable accommodation options. They are particularly popular with families because of the excellent children's facilities available, but also suit couples and single travellers who like the friendly, less formal atmosphere on board.
Food And Drink
Royal Caribbean International caters for a variety of different nationalities so you will find a wide choice of restaurants available. All of the ships have at least one main dining room for formal dining, as well as a self-service buffet so you can dine in a more casual atmosphere at your own leisure.You will also find a number of fantastic speciality restaurants available, such as Chops Grille steak house, plus a wealth of great alternative dining venues. All of the restaurants have an extensive wine menu, plus there are lots of fun and lively bars available throughout the day and night serving beer, soft drinks, cocktails and spirits.
Entertainment
There is never a dull moment when you are on board a Royal Caribbean International ship. All of the ships feature an extensive range of entertainment, with something to suit all ages. During the day you can relax in the spa, browse the on board shops, take part in deck games and sports activities, or enjoy a cold drink out on deck by the pool - the choice is yours.In the evening you will find plenty of lively bars and lounges that feature a wide variety of entertainment such as cabaret acts and live bands, plus production shows in the theatres and dancing in the nightclubs. Exclusively on board the Oasis Class ships is the Aquatheatre, where you can see the most amazing high dive and acrobatics shows in the ships' own amphitheatre.
Families
All of the ships in the Royal Caribbean International fleet have excellent children's facilities, so they are a great choice for families. The Adventure Ocean youth programme caters to children aged 6 months to 17 years old and is split in to various age groups. Young children can enjoy learning games, face painting, and fancy dress, whilst older children can take part in sports games, movies and even science experiment. Teens have their own separate area where they can listen to music, watch movies and play the latest video games.A popular addition to some of the ships is the H20 Zone, which is a water park for families and children, with lots of water guns, fountains and sprinklers. The Adventure Ocean clubs are usually open between 9am and 5pm during the day, and between 7pm and 10pm in the evening for children and 2am for teens. Group and in-cabin babysitting are also available for an additional charge, subject to availability.

Dining
Good food is an important part of any cruise, but it is something that Royal Caribbean pays particular attention to. On all of their ships you will find you are spoilt for choice with endless dining possibilities, ranging from self-service buffet and ice-cream parlours, to speciality restaurants and main dining rooms. Regardless of your cabin type you can choose to dine as formally or informally as you like, although there are two main options to choose from in the evening.Traditional Dining (Fixed Seat Dining)
Traditional Dining is available on all of the ships in the Royal Caribbean fleet and this option means you will have a fixed time in one of the main dining rooms each night. At the time you book your cruise you can choose either the main seating at 6pm* or the second seating at 8.30pm*, as well as requesting your preferred table size of 2, 4, 6, 8 or 10. This time and table size is then reserved for each night of your cruise, and you will have the same people at your table too, depending on the size of table you requested.*Please note that dining times can vary from ship to ship, depending on destination.
My Time Dining
My Time Dining is available on all ships across the fleet and it's a really popular choice with families because it offers greater flexibility. You still dine in one of the main dining rooms, but you won't have a fixed time or table size like you would for the fixed seat dining. When you book your cruise you just need to select the My Time dining option, and then when you arrive on board, just reserve your table at your chosen time, between 6pm* and 9.30pm*. You will need to pre-pay your gratuities by adding them on at the time of booking, as you will have different wait staff each night in the restaurant.*Please note that dining times can vary from ship to ship, depending on destination.
